On Feb. 23 the Dubois County Council unanimously adopted Ordinance 2026-03 to create a restricted donation fund (4107-166) to accept gifts earmarked for an Eagle Scout project at Dubois County Park.
Park & Recreation Board President Christine Prior and Eagle Scout candidate Ryan Kelly described the project, which will install sunshades and landscaping near the splash pad and playground. The ordinance cites Indiana Code IC 3-1-3-6 and instructs the county auditor’s office to administer the fund. It restricts use of donations to the donor’s intent, allows appropriation by the County Council for disbursements, and specifies that the fund remains until project completion and will be closed once donated funds are exhausted.
Meredith Voegerl moved to approve the ordinance; Doug Uebelhor seconded and the motion carried unanimously.
Next steps: The Park Board, with council appropriation, will disburse funds for the specified park improvements and will close Fund 4107-166 when donations are exhausted.
